Today, Bungie showcased their upcoming shooter game, Marathon, during a live stream event where they disclosed numerous details about it, including the release date. The exciting news is that Marathon is set to be released on September 23, coincidentally on the same day as the much-anticipated Borderlands 4 from Gearbox. Following closely behind, there are rumors that Grand Theft Auto 6 might make its appearance in October.
The 1994 namesake game by Bungie, now known as Marathon, is coming to PS5, Xbox Series X|S, and PC through Steam. This game allows for cross-platform play and saves on all compatible devices.
Additionally, during the live stream broadcast today, Bungie revealed that they are initiating a closed alpha trial for Marathon starting in April. Here’s how you can register for the Marathon closed alpha test.
Bungie showcased Marathon’s first alpha gameplay footage during the livestream today.
In this game, the action unfolds on the planet Tau Ceti IV. Here, players assume the character of a Runner, who is essentially a high-tech freelancer seeking wealth and influence. Working in teams of three, these Runners engage in battles with rival groups of cybernetic mercenaries, as well as artificial intelligence adversaries. The main objective, similar to other extraction games, is to endure using salvaged resources, escape unharmed, and then repeat the cycle all over again.
Runner characters can be personalized by selecting various weapons, gear, and enhancements that influence gameplay style. For optimal performance, teams should collaborate tactically when choosing their team composition.
According to Bungie, Marathon’s first season will include endgame challenges, competitive ranked play, seasonal narratives, community activities, and additional features.
Additionally, Bungie unveiled an engaging Marathon cinematic short film, penned and helmed by Alberto Mielgo (known for Tron: Uprising, Love, Death & Robots). The cast of this cinematic production features Erica Lindbeck as Glitch, Elias Toufexis as Void, Nika Futterman as Blackbird, Donnla Hughes as ONI, and Ben Starr as the Narrator.
